How to audit and optimize your community tech stack

Audit your tech stack

In a hurry? Get an AI summary of this article from your favorite LLM!

As your community grows, its needs, and the tools that support it, will evolve naturally. Maybe you’ve inherited outdated platforms, duplicate tools, or systems that don’t work in harmony. Or maybe you’ve recently pivoted your engagement strategy and realize your current tools are no longer effective. This matters as studies show that fewer than half of software purchases (45%) actually meet or exceed a company’s expected ROI. In other words, organizations are paying for tools unnecessarily. Regular tech stack audits help you see what’s working, what isn’t, and where you can streamline or upgrade.

This guide walks you through how to reduce tech bloat, eliminate friction, and maintain an efficient community tech ecosystem.

How the right tech stack fosters a vibrant online community

Any community manager knows that simply offering an online platform doesn’t guarantee participation. The tools you choose may not ensure automatic engagement, but the wrong tools can absolutely prevent it. Online communities depend on the health of their tech stack because those tools are often the primary point of interaction. If navigation takes more than three clicks to complete a core task, engagement drops. Even small points of friction can cause engagement to drop off.

On the backend, tech redundancies, a lack of automation, or disconnected systems make it harder for community managers to operate effectively. For example, conversions may suffer if you run surveys with potential members but don’t have an automated workflow that adds those contacts to your outreach campaigns. In the worst case, these potential members are never contacted, or someone on your team manually enters data, wasting time and money.

By contrast, when your tools work together and each serves a clear, distinct purpose, community members can engage with ease; whether they’re commenting in a live feed, reading articles, or attending webinars. A well-aligned tech stack also streamlines your community manager’s workflow, freeing them from manual tasks and allowing more time for strategic planning, data analysis, and organizing meaningful engagement activities.

When should you audit your community tech stack?

clocks

Websites are often audited annually, so why not apply the same discipline to your community tech stack? A regular review helps you assess your tools intentionally instead of simply accepting what’s in place and “making do.” In addition to annual audits, certain situations may require more frequent evaluations.

New to the role: If you’re stepping into a new community manager position, you’re inheriting someone else’s systems, preferences, and processes. With fresh eyes, you can spot inefficiencies, outdated tools, or workflows that no longer make sense for the community’s goals. Conducting a tech audit early on can also reveal why community members behave the way they do, highlight areas of high or low engagement (and the reason for it), and point to parts of your strategy that may not be working effectively.

Community security: Any time you bring people together online, cybersecurity becomes a critical consideration. To protect both member data and your organization’s information, your tools must be secure, current, and properly managed. Regular audits help ensure your tech stack meets security standards and identifies tools that may pose risks or require updates. Learn more about online community security here.

Low community engagement: There are many possible causes of low engagement in an online community, ranging from strategy to limited community manager capacity. However, don’t overlook the role your tech stack plays. If your tools create unnecessary friction, are difficult to navigate, or don’t clearly guide members toward participation, engagement will suffer. 

Lack of automation: When your community first launched, you may not have had enough members to justify extensive automations. Or as your community has grown, you’ve added new tools that now require too much manual work to operate or sync. Automation allows community managers to offload time-consuming tasks, such as syncing databases, organizing survey responses, onboarding new members, or triggering outreach campaigns based on user behavior.

How to audit your online community tech stack

When to audit

Before you begin, take time to define the goals and metrics of your community tech stack audit. Are you trying to improve efficiency, reduce costs, or better align with evolving business or community needs?  Useful metrics may include time saved from automation, reduced costs from consolidating redundant tools, fewer duplicate records or data errors, or higher engagement rates driven by a smoother user experience. Establishing a clear vision for your desired outcome will help you make more informed decisions throughout the audit process. 

Be sure to reference existing engagement strategies such as member onboarding, financial plan, or community analytics. Once you’ve done that, let’s get started! 

Step 1: Audit your current tech stack

Inventory all tools in use

  • List every platform, app, and system supporting your community.
  • Note any tools shared with other departments (i.e., marketing or sales).

Document costs and licenses

  • Record pricing, contract terms, renewal dates, and user licenses for each tool.
  • Include tools managed by other departments to uncover shared cost-saving opportunities.

Measure usage, overlap, and redundancy

  • Review how often each tool is used and by whom, pulling the daily or monthly active users and the percentage of feature adoption
  • Identify duplicated features or unnecessary overlap, mapping features (such as content and emails) across tools to spot redundancy. If content or community features live on multiple platforms, assess whether consolidation is possible.

Assess data and integrations

  • Map where data is coming from and where it needs to go.
  • Note integration types (native, API, webhooks, manual CSV), sync frequency, failure points, and maintenance requirements.

Review security posture

  • Document authentication and identity controls, role-based permissions, and security certifications. 
  • Confirm encryption standards, data residency, audit logging, and whether Data Processing Agreements are in place.

Assess gaps and missing tools

  • Identify where current tools fall short or create manual work.
  • Note any integrations, automations, or features your community still needs.
    Consider where tools could connect; for example, syncing CRM and email campaigns to improve conversions.

Step 2: Define your core needs

Member engagement and content delivery

  • Identify the tools required to host conversations, share content, and ensure members can engage without friction.
  • Confirm whether you need a private community platform or a public space (whether that’s a private network or a public space like LinkedIn or Facebook).

Events and community experiences

  • Determine which platforms you’ll use to host events, manage registrations, share recordings, and measure participation.
  • Note how event platforms (like Zoom) capture registration data and plan how that information will sync into your CRM or marketing workflow.

Communications and outreach

  • Define the systems needed to automate onboarding, messaging, reminders, and personalized outreach.
  • Assess how data flows between your community CRM and email service, especially if you run automated onboarding or drip campaigns.

Analytics, reporting and insights

  • Clarify the data you need tools to collect, centralize, and visualize to measure community health and engagement.
  • Confirm whether your current platform provides the analytics you need or if additional reporting tools are required. Hivebrite, for example, has robust analytics and reporting tools that provide detailed insights on member data and engagement activity.

Step 3: Consolidate, don’t proliferate

When to choose one integrated platform

Whenever possible, select a single platform that can support core needs—such as content, events, communication, and analytics—to reduce manual work and improve member experience. While every community has unique needs, most share common requirements, so look for a platform that satisfies as many of your priorities as possible.

Risks and costs of multiple point solutions

Relying on too many standalone tools increases costs, creates data silos, and adds friction for both community managers and members. The more tools you add, the more you introduce opportunities for failure, security vulnerabilities, and operational complexity. So whenever possible, keep it simple!

Step 4: Layer in integration requirements

What to ask vendors

  • Ask how easily their platform integrates with your current systems and whether it supports automation.
  • Confirm API availability, pre-built integrations, sync reliability, and limits on data, permissions, or workflows.
  • Prioritize tools with strong native integrations to reduce manual work and data maintenance.

Data governance, single-source-of-truth, member identity

  • Ensure systems centralize member data into a single source of truth, preventing duplicate or conflicting records.
  • Establish data ownership, update rules, and privacy standards across all connected tools to maintain clean and compliant records.

Helpful Resources 

Hivebrite offers a library of resources to help you evaluate, select, and optimize the right tools for your online community. From a free community platform RFP template to best practices for managing a platform migration, you’ll find a wealth of practical guidance. Take a moment to explore these materials and learn from our community management pros.

Frequently asked questions.

The right tech stack depends on the size of your community, its goals, and the needs of its members. Not every tool fits every use case, so it’s essential to understand your strategy and choose solutions that best support your audience. A global alumni community, for example, may need an AI-driven matching tool to foster member connections, while an advocacy group might prioritize seamless event delivery and webinar hosting over personalized connections.

When your current tools create unnecessary manual work, lack automation, or require community managers to jump between systems to complete basic tasks, it’s time to consolidate. If you’ve identified redundancies, overlapping features, security concerns, confusing member experiences, or escalating subscription costs, a streamlined platform can save time, improve reporting, and create a more consistent and intuitive experience for members. Your ultimate goal is to have a small, but mighty quiver of tech tools that truly serve your organization and your members.

It can certainly make life easier, especially if you’re interested in moving away from a public network and into a niche, private community. Because organizations do not “own” their member data in a public social network (think: Facebook, or LinkedIn), they have to find workarounds to collect emails, conduct outreach campaigns, and produce content. An all-in-one community platform creates a synchronized CRM, outreach, and engagement functionality that can ultimately reduce costs and workload. To learn more about Hivebrite’s all-in-one functionality, connect with our team today!